Industrial online conductivity electrode

The electrode is a bipolar electrode with electrode constants K=0.01, 0.1, 1, or 10 to choose from. Glass platinum electrodes are suitable for almost all applications, even solutions containing organic solvents; Plastic shell graphite electrodes can be used for general measurements. Although their measurement range is not as wide as platinum electrodes, their sturdy structure makes them durable and suitable for many harsh measurement environments. The measurement range can be adjusted by selecting conductive electrodes with different electrode constants based on the concentration of the solution. If it exceeds the usage environment, it may affect the service life of the electrode.

Maintenance

Bright platinum electrodes and platinum coated black platinum electrodes are generally stored in a dry place. The electrodes must be placed in distilled water for 30 minutes before use. Platinum coated black platinum electrodes that are frequently used can be stored in distilled water.

aging

Please note that each electrode will age with increasing usage, resulting in slow electrode response and gradually decreasing slope.

In addition, incorrect storage methods and specific media will shorten the service life of electrodes
